Animal Collective : First Avenue : 2-26-06

Tonight, at Minneapolis’ historic First Avenue , Animal Collective showed why they are the surprise “it” band of 2005 — continuing to gain popularity and rise in profile with some, yet continuing to create puzzlement and awe at just why this band is so well received among others.

After the weird yet listenable opener First Nation departed the stage, Animal Collective founding member Noah Lennox, a.k.a. Panda Bear, quickly kicked off their aural nightmare - a fierce shudder of amalgamated venom and cheer that prompted the crowd to hurl itself toward the stage for 90 minutes and then run screaming from the venue.

Masterfully, the group combined songs from Sung Tongs and the recent Feels with past beloved oddities for a non-stop, freak folk show that left many satisfied and others still as confused as before.
